The Port of LA is located at the southern end of the Harbor Freeway in San Pedro. As you travel south on the 110 freeway(Harbor Freeway) you will see directions to the World Cruise Center via Harbor Blvd. Be careful not to get caught going over the Vincent Thomas Bridge going to Long Beach. You will get off just before going over the bridge. There is only one place to park at the cruise center and it costs $11 per day, the price just went up from $10 per day several months ago. You can circle the parking and drop your bags off and then park your car.

Reggies right on! When you exit Harbor Blvd., be sure to avoid the Vincent Thomas Bridge or you'll head into Long Beach. When you exit, you'll cross over Harbor Blvd. and turn right into the cruise center. Once you get of the freeway, you can't miss it as you'll see the Monarch waiting ever so majestically for you.

 

Parking is $11 per day paid when you leave. They now accept credit cards, so you wont need to worry about having cash.
